Enviromental conditions and coordinate measuring machines accuracy

The accuracy of the Coordinate Measuring Machine (CMM) depends on the environmental and ambient conditions in which the measuring machine operates, including temperature, vibrations, air humidity, and dust. This paper provides a brief review of error causes, recommended microclimatic conditions, and developed methods for examining the accuracy of CMMs.
